What can reverse kidney disease?
You generally cannot reverse established kidney damage, but you can significantly slow the progression of Chronic Kidney Disease (CKD) and preserve remaining function through strict management, including a kidney-friendly diet, controlling blood pressure and diabetes, taking medications as prescribed, avoiding kidney-harming drugs (like some NSAIDs), not smoking, exercising, and staying hydrated, with acute kidney injury sometimes reversible if the cause is addressed.

What is the best diet for kidney disease?
The best diet for kidney disease is personalized but generally focuses on limiting sodium, potassium, phosphorus, and sometimes protein, while emphasizing fresh f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ats, similar to the DASH or Mediterranean diets, to manage blood pressure and kidney function, often requiring reduced processed foods and careful monitoring of fluids and electrolytes, especially as disease progresses.How can I make my kidneys stronger again?

There's no cure for chronic kidney disease (CKD), but treatment can help relieve the symptoms and stop it getting worse. Your treatment will depend on the stage of your CKD. The main treatments are: lifestyle changes – to help you stay as healthy as possible.What vitamins are good for kidneys?
Special renal vitamins are usually prescribed to provide extra water soluble vitamins needed. Renal vitamins contain vitamins B1, B2, B6, B12, folic acid, niacin, pantothenic acid, biotin and a small dose of vitamin C.How to clean kidneys naturally?

Kidney pain feels like a dull, constant ache deep in the back or side, below the ribs, often mistaken for muscle pain but differs because it doesn't improve with rest or position changes and can be sharp and severe, especially with kidney stones, migrating to the groin, abdomen, or thigh, sometimes accompanied by fever, nausea, or painful urination.Is apple ok for kidney disease?
